Description
Further development of the proven DMU eVo concept
• 28% higher stability and accuracy
• 40% more working space compared to the predecessor
• One-piece hybrid mineral casting bed with 25% wider set-up and 3 guides in the Y-axis
Precise
• 4 µm circle shape test (DBB)
• 80% higher rigidity of the Z-axis thanks to reinforced linear guides with 45 mm and optimized casting design
• High long-term thermal stability thanks to fully temperature-controlled, decoupled machine base
Productive
• speedMASTER spindles up to 30,000 rpm or 200 Nm, 20,000 rpm with 130 Nm as standard
• High dynamics in the standard version with 50 m/min and highest dynamics in the linear version with up to 80 m/min
• Shortest chip-to-chip time of just 4.5 seconds thanks to new, simultaneously opening tool changer flap
Universal
• Up to 300 tools with parallel set-up during machining
• Optimal flushing thanks to complete stainless steel cladding and 60% larger opening to the flushing conveyor
• Ready for automation - flexible preparation makes later automation child's play
• Universal automation table top with 35 mm additional assembly height in Z-direction
• Installation area of just 9 m² - regardless of whether 30, 60 or 120 tools

World Premiere: DMV 200: Precise vertical milling up to 2,000 mm in length
With the new DMV 200, DMG MORI is expanding its series for productive and high-precision 3-axis vertical machining. Its stable design, a rigid table with a loading weight of 3,000 kg and travels of 2,000 x 700 x 550 mm are primarily aimed at customers who also need to mill or drill large components quickly and precisely.

World Premiere: DMU 20 linear: Precise, compact, and dynamic
With the new DMU 20 linear, DMG MORI presents its most accurate 5-axis simultaneous machining center and thus an ideal solution for the highest quality demands in micro and precision engineering as well as in die & mold making or in the mobility sector. It processes watch components, graphite and copper electrodes and impellers, for example.
